Minister of State for Civil Aviation Jayant Sinha on Tuesday said that aviation sector is fully prepared for Goods and Services Tax (GST) roll out on July 1, many issues were clarified in previous meeting.
“We are having another meeting soon where we will be providing further details and making sure all systems are good for the roll out,” said Jayant Sinha.
"National no-fly list rules are currently being prepared, will be issuing it in first week of July. We have received very comprehensive and extensive feedback from many stakeholders, going through all of them," said Jayant Sinha.
